Output 65aedb3cc165de22b51e6270cf67d5e400c124aae77c8b2ea52905ec02d50dbc:0

value
103277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0be9adb028e66ba4bc690f30d6397435d20d9371 OP_EQUAL
address
32n1HvEL1zDD51ovq21AtkFCnoPVPwsz76
transaction
65aedb3cc165de22b51e6270cf67d5e400c124aae77c8b2ea52905ec02d50dbc
confirmations
271001
spent
true